Basquiat Strings is a British chamber jazz quintet led by the cellist Ben Davis, who composes all the music. It features an innovative line-up which hybridises the classical string quartet (two violins, viola and cello) with the jazz rhythm section (double bass and drums).

Classically trained but having grown up alongside non-classical musicians, they have developed a unique sound which has earned them many fans. In February 2007, the quintet released their first album, put together with the drummer Seb Rochford. The album, entitled simply , was one of the 2007 Mercury Prize nominees.
